2018 Feasibility Studies

Low cost, low environmental impact, fire-retardant sandwich panel for aeroplane interiors (FR-Plane)

1 Jul 2018 to 30 Jun 2019

Awarded
£52,996
Total cost £88,327

"This project will develop a new generation of low cost, lightweight, environmentally friendly sandwich panels for aircraft interior applications. The panels will be based on novel low cost, low environmental impact materials and will be manufactured using rapid, highly efficient moulding and finishing processes. 2016 Feasibility Studies

Fire-retardant bio-based composite panel for train interiors (FR-TRAIN)

1 May 2016 to 30 Apr 2017

Awarded
£32,858
Total cost £54,764

The FR-TRAIN project will develop a lightweight, fire-retardant, environmentally friendly composite material for rail interiors. The shift towards high speed, nimble, electric & hybrid trains is driving the adoption of lightweight materials, including fibre-reinforced composites.
